This thesis analyzes the relationship between two of the most controversial actors of the 21st century, news media and religious terrorism. How they affect our lives, how they influence one another and how they connect on a global scale, are just a few questions I tried to answer to, looking back at some important events that changed the perception of terrorism worldwide and took news media to other dimensions. Nevertheless, this thesis builds a parallel between U.S./Western Europe news media channels and the Arabic ones, at the clash of worlds they represent.

Autorenporträt
Iulia Vaida studied both law at the University of Bucharest and financial management at the Romanian Banking Institute, graduating them both in July 2007. A year after, she finished a master at the European Institute of High International Studies in Nice, France. Currently, she is working as a legal adviser in the human rights protection field.
